Sometimes. If the decking is sound and there is only one layer of shingles, a Wellsville metal roof can go over the top on purlins. If there is rot underneath or two layers already on, we tear off first — and we will tell you that before you sign, not halfway through.

For most Wellsville homes, yes. A metal roof costs more up front than shingles, but it usually outlives two or three shingle roofs, sheds rain and snow better, and does not peel off in a hard wind. We will price metal and shingle side by side so you can compare real numbers instead of guessing.

A metal roof installed properly on a Wellsville home should give you 40 to 60 years, and standing seam often goes longer because there are no exposed fasteners. Screws and sealants on a panel roof want attention around year 20, which is a small job next to a re-roof.
